At dlr Mill Theatre · Dundrum Town Centre, Dundrum, Dublin 16
Craic Dealers Comedy Club sets up in the Mill Theatre’s studio space in Dundrum Town Centre on Saturday 29 August 2026 for a two-hour stand-up bill, one of the regular comedy nights the venue’s studio hosts through the year.
Compere for the night is Keego, billed on the theatre’s own listing as “bald, beautiful and delusional,” who works the room with audience-facing questions between acts rather than a straight run of introductions. Headlining is Gary Lynch, described as “Ireland’s leading mid-life crisis comedian,” bringing material built around lost youth and the indignities of getting older. Also on the bill is Jess Collins, a comedian the venue calls “hilarious, authentic and unafraid of creating tension,” who has performed at major Irish comedy venues and festivals. Elizabeth Redmond brings dark humour and character work to the line-up, while Laura Greene makes her debut at this particular night, working what the theatre describes as “a sharp feminist lens.”
The Mill Theatre bills the evening as “another massive night of craic in the majestic studio,” reflecting the more informal, club-style setting of the studio space compared with the theatre’s main stage productions. It’s a smaller room than the main auditorium, giving the night a close, pub-comedy-club atmosphere even though it’s inside a purpose-built theatre.
Doors are at 8pm for an evening running roughly two hours. Tickets are €13, available through the Mill Theatre’s online booking system or by phone through the box office. The show carries the venue’s standard adult content advisory typical of stand-up comedy nights, so it’s best suited to an adult audience rather than family viewing.
The dlr Mill Theatre is inside Dundrum Town Centre, on the Luas Green Line, with Dublin Bus routes and extensive parking in the Town Centre car parks.
